Tragic Circumstances Surrounding Ricky Nelson's Death

On New Year’s Eve 1985, Ricky Nelson, a former teen idol, died in a plane crash in DeKalb, Texas, at the age of 45. Six others on board also perished. His sons, Gunnar and Matthew Nelson, reflect on the events leading up to their father's tragic demise in their memoir, "What Happened to Your Hair?" The twins were just 18 years old when they learned of their father's death through media reports, a shocking experience that left a lasting impact.

The Fateful Decision

In the days leading up to the crash, Ricky Nelson had planned for his sons to join him on his DC-3 aircraft, a plane he purchased due to his fear of flying. However, the night before their scheduled flight, he made a decisive call to his sons, expressing his desire for them to fly commercially instead. "He didn’t sound like himself," Gunnar recalled, noting his father's resolute tone. Despite their initial disappointment, the twins complied with their father's wishes, ultimately saving their lives.

Investigating the Crash

The National Transportation Safety Board (NTSB) later reported that the crash was caused by a fire resulting from a fuel line leak, which created a short-circuit spark during the plane's final approach. The Nelson twins have faced persistent rumors suggesting drug use contributed to the crash, which they vehemently deny, emphasizing that these claims contradict the NTSB findings. Matthew expressed frustration over the media's portrayal of their father, stating, "It was the hardest thing that I ever had to deal with... knowing that wasn’t the case."

Financial Struggles and Legacy

In addition to grappling with their father's untimely death, Gunnar and Matthew faced significant financial burdens, as Ricky Nelson left behind $4 million in debt. They took it upon themselves to settle these debts over the following decade, a task they approached with honor and dedication to their father's legacy. "It took a long time," Gunnar noted, reflecting on the challenges they encountered.

Continuing the Legacy

Despite the hardships, the Nelson twins remain committed to preserving their father's memory. They believe that Ricky Nelson's true happiness lay in making others happy through his music and films. "That’s bigger than money. That’s bigger than debts," Matthew stated, underscoring their ongoing efforts to honor their father's legacy.
